THE 10-MINUTE RULE
Seats for advance ticket and pass holders are held until 10 minutes before showtime, when any unfilled seats are released to the public. Thus, advance tickets or passes ensure that you will not have to wait in the ticket purchase line but do not guarantee a seat in the case of arrival after the 10-minute window has begun. Your early arrival also helps get screenings started promptly. We appreciate your understanding. Advance ticket holders who arrive within the 10-minute window but are not seated may exchange their tickets for another screening at the Ticket Outlet or obtain a cash refund at the theater. There are no refunds or exchanges for late arrivals or for missed screenings.

YOU, THE LIVING
DIRECTOR: ROY ANDERSSON
SWEDEN
Intertwining a series of seemingly unrelated events surrounding a wide cast of characters, You, the Living portrays human flailing for self-fulfillment in a surreal world. As in his critically acclaimed Songs From the Second Floor, Andersson uses a sardonic, starkly formalistic technique to create a series of 50 visually ingenious, cleverly choreographed and frequently uproarious vignettes of modern life—"what you might get if Jacques Tati's Monsieur Hulot wandered into the moody existential vistas of Andrei Tarkovsky!"—Sight and Sound. "A strong contender for the accolade of funniest film in the Festival."—London Film Festival. This year's Swedish submission for the Best Foreign Film Oscar. Print courtesy of the Swedish Film Institute. ( 92 min )


Filmography: A Swedish Love Story (70), Giliap (75), Songs From the Second Floor (00).
